A day-long, alcohol-fueled domestic dispute escalated to a fatal stabbing at a Bountiful housing complex late Tuesday night.
Bountiful police responding to a neighbor's 911 call at 11:10 p.m. found 52-year-old Michael Dunn unconscious and bleeding heavily in his unit at the Summer Garden Townhomes, 2520 S. 500 West. It appeared he had been stabbed at least once in the torso with a kitchen knife, police Lt. Sol Oberg said.
Officers soon located and took into custody Dunn's girlfriend, Shannon Sander, 43, as she walked just east of the complex. During questioning by detectives, Sander allegedly confessed to stabbing Dunn, Oberg said.
"They had been arguing throughout the day and had been drinking," Oberg said.
Emergency medical personnel called to the unit were unable to revive Dunn, who was declared dead at the scene.
It was Sander who reportedly asked her neighbor to call 911.
Sander was being held without bail Wednesday in the Davis County jail on suspicion of first-degree felony murder.
